Texas Hold'em — The King of All Formats
Texas Hold'em is the world's most popular poker format and the cornerstone of l10's offering. Each player receives two hole cards and shares five community cards. Reading your opponents, managing pot odds, and knowing when to bluff are what separate the consistent winners from the rest.
Tables are available in Fixed Limit, Pot Limit, and No Limit, so you can play to your preferred style and strategy.
Omaha — Four Cards, More Action
Omaha deals four hole cards instead of Hold'em's two, making strong hands more frequent and the action more intense. The Hi-Lo variant splits the pot between the highest and lowest qualifying hands, adding an extra layer of strategy.
This format is popular among players who are already comfortable with Texas Hold'em and want a more complex challenge. Understanding pot odds and hand equity becomes even more critical in Omaha.
